Evolution Has Reused the Same Genes for 120 Million Years
Scientists have shown that evolution has used the same genetic 'cheat sheet' for over 120 million years, suggesting that life on Earth may be more predictable than first...
Scientists have shown that evolution has used the same genetic 'cheat sheet' for over 120 million years, suggesting that life on Earth may be more predictable than first...